📖 THE "PLOT" (SORT OF)
When an astronaut returns to Earth in a mysterious space capsule, he vanishes without a trace. Soon, a series of gruesome murders terrorizes the countryside, with panicked witnesses reporting a giant radioactive monster. As military investigators and scientists scramble for answers, the film builds toward... absolutely nothing, concluding with a voiceover casually announcing the monster never existed and the movie simply ends.

⭐ WHY THIS FILM IS LEGENDARY

· Production Catastrophe: Filming began in 1961 then abandoned for four years due to bankruptcy
· Two-Director Disaster: Started by Bill Rebane, "completed" by exploitation legend Herschell Gordon Lewis
· The Invisible Monster: The titular creature appears only in brief, barely-visible shots
· Narrative Collapse: The infamous ending literally admits the story goes nowhere
· MST3K Royalty: Achieved immortality through mocking commentary on Mystery Science Theater 3000
